Harris, Christopher C. was born on January 28, 1842 in at Mount Hope, Lawrence Company, Alabama, United States. Son of William and Nancy L (Stovall) H.
Education common schools and under private teachers.
His education consisted of both the public schools and private tutoring. When the American Civil War began, Harris enlisted in the Confederate States of America army. At a point, Harris was captured and taken as a prisoner of war by the Union.
He was held at Camp Chase, Ohio, until the war ended.
Upon returning to Alabama, Harris served as Clerk of the Circuit Court of Lawrence County from 1865-1867. He studied law and began to practice in Moulton, Alabama.
In 1872, Harris moved to the larger city of Decatur, Alabama, where he continued his practice of law. In 1887 he was instrumental in establishing the First National Bank of Decatur and served as its president until 1913.
In that year he established the Bank of Commerce and became its president
He also became the chairman of the Democratic executive committee for the 8th district and was elected to fill the unexpired term of William Richardson, who had died in office. He served from May 1914 until March 1915. He did not seek reelection.
After his Washington work, Harris returned to Alabama and served as president of City National Bank in Decatur.
He was later named to the Chairmanship of the bank. he died December 28, 1935. He is buried in the Decatur City Cemetery, Decatur, Alabama.
